statsapps: Interactive 'Shiny' Apps for Building Statistical Intuition

Provides interactive 'Shiny' applications for building intuition in statistics and data science. The apps run locally and use visualization, simulation, and repeated sampling to illustrate topics such as probability distributions, permutation tests, analysis of variance, linear regression, and sums of squares.
